How to Renew an Expired CNA Certification

Posted by Amira Shaw on Monday, May 14, 2012, In : CNA Certification 

If you are planning to renew your CNA certification, then you need to keep certain things in your mind. It’s compulsory for a CNA to have a work experience in the past two years to renew his/her certification. If you fit in this category, then you can make use of 'Nurse Assistance Registry Renewal' form to show your data and information to renew an expired certification. It’s also possible to renew your certification if you have not worked for the last two years.
